100TH ANNIVERSARY OF HALEY'S METAL SHOP, INC.
Mr. KING. Mr. President, today I wish to commemorate the 100th
anniversary of Haley's Metal Shop, Inc., in Biddeford, ME. Spanning
five generations, Haley's Metal Shop has successfully persisted through
challenging economic swings and rapid technological advancements. In
their 100 years of operation, Haley's Metal Shop has been an exemplary
family-run small business. As such, I am proud to celebrate their 100
years of service in the Biddeford community and the State of Maine.
Haley's Metal Shop began in 1917 when Robert Jordan founded his
tinsmith business in Biddeford. Jordan trained his son-in-law, Joe
Haley, in the trade, and together, they formed Jordan and Haley. When
Jordan retired in the 1950s, Joe Haley took on his son, Tom. Joe and
Tom expanded the business's scope to incorporate new innovations, like
air conditioning, and changed the company name to Haley's Metal Work,
Inc. When Joe's children, Joyce and Brian, came of age, they elected to
join the family business too. The brother and sister made advancements
in both the technical and administrative branches of their business.
Today Brian, and son Matthew continue the five-generation family
tradition of running the business together.
Over the past 100 years, Haley's Metal Shop has grown and modernized
to specialize in customized temperature regulation systems, including
HVAC, central air, and geothermal heat and cooling, in addition to
metal fabrication and sheet metal installations. In the State of Maine,
where winter temperatures make home heating especially critical,
Haley's Metal Shop's 24-hour emergency service helps keep the heat on
in Maine homes.
I applaud Haley's Metal Shop for its emphasis on employee development
and supporting local communities. Haley's Metal Shop employs over 40
people, including four father-son pairs. They support their staff by
providing on-the-job training to help employees develop new and
important skills in this technical field. Haley's Metal Shop has made
it their commitment to give back to the community by contributing to
various organizations over the years, such as the United Way of York
County, Biddeford's Community Bike Center, the Maine Cancer Foundation,
and the Biddeford Free Clinic, among others. These commendable efforts
both in the shop and in the community help make Haley's Metal Shop a
great part of Biddeford and of Maine.
